How they compare

Northern Africa currently reports 213.7 kt against 88.14 kt in Bangladesh, a difference of 125.56 kt.

That makes Northern Africa's figure about 2.4 times Bangladesh's.

Across all 34 years both countries report, Northern Africa has been ahead every year.

Bangladesh ranks 23rd and Northern Africa ranks 24th of 222 countries.

Northern Africa has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
